What Exactly Is the Tundra?
Before we dive into the grass question, let’s get clear on what we’re talking about. The tundra is a biome, which means it’s a large, distinct region with a specific climate, flora, and fauna. It’s found in the northern parts of North America, Europe, and Asia, mostly above the Arctic Circle.
The key feature of the tundra? And that’s a big deal because it limits what can grow there. That’s ground that stays frozen year-round, even during the summer. Permafrost. Unlike forests or grasslands, the tundra doesn’t have deep soil. Instead, it’s a thin layer of soil that thaws in the summer and refreezes in the winter.
This means the plants that survive here have to be tough. So naturally, they can’t rely on deep roots or consistent warmth. They have to adapt to freezing temperatures, strong winds, and a short growing season—sometimes just a few weeks.

What Is Grass in the Tundra?
Let’s clarify something: grass isn’t the same as the plants you see in the tundra. In everyday language, “grass” refers to tall, leafy plants that grow in fields or lawns. But in the tundra, the term “grass” is used more loosely. Scientists often refer to low-growing plants that resemble grass in structure, even if they’re not true grasses Which is the point..
These plants are called graminoids. They include things like arctic grasses, sedges, and rushes. Day to day, they’re not as tall as regular grass, and they don’t look like the stuff you’d mow. But they’re still grass-like, and they play a critical role in the tundra’s ecosystem.

How Do These Plants Survive?
Now, let’s talk about how these grass-like plants actually survive in such extreme conditions. Practically speaking, the tundra is a harsh place. It’s not easy. Temperatures can drop below -40°F in the winter, and even in the summer, it’s rarely above 50°F Worth keeping that in mind. Practical, not theoretical..
But these plants have adapted. They’re short and low to the ground, which helps them avoid the worst of the wind. Day to day, they also have thick, waxy leaves that reduce water loss. Some of them can even freeze and thaw repeatedly without dying Still holds up..
Another trick? Photosynthesis. These plants can photosynthesize even in low light conditions, which is crucial during the long, dark winters. And when the snow starts to melt in the spring, they’re ready to grow quickly, taking advantage of the short growing season Took long enough..
But here’s the kicker: they don’t grow in the same way as regular grass. They don’t have the same root systems or growth patterns. Instead, they rely on horizontal growth, spreading out rather than growing tall. This helps them survive in the thin, rocky soil of the tundra.
Common Grass-Like Plants in the Tundra
So, what exactly are these grass-like plants? Let’s take a closer look.
1. Arctic Grasses
These are the closest thing to real grass you’ll find in the tundra. They’re short, tough, and can survive in freezing temperatures. Examples include Arctic bentgrass and tundra fescue. They’re often found in areas with a bit more moisture, like near streams or in depressions where snow melts Simple, but easy to overlook. Worth knowing..
2. Sedges
Sedges are similar to grasses but have a different structure. They’re often found in wetter areas, like marshes or bogs. They’re not as common as grasses, but they’re still important for the tundra’s ecosystem That alone is useful..
3. Rushes
Rushes are another type of grass-like plant. They’re thin and wiry, and they often grow in clusters. They’re especially common in areas with poor soil, like rocky outcrops or areas with shallow soil.
4. Lichens and Mosses
While not technically grasses, lichens and mosses are also vital to the tundra. They’re often the first plants to colonize new areas, and they help break down rocks into soil. They’re also a food source for many animals, including reindeer and caribou.

Stay on marked trails. Trampling off the path can crush the fragile mats of moss, lichen, and low‑lying grasses that form the tundra’s thin soil layer. When these plants are damaged, their ability to retain moisture and protect the underlying permafrost is compromised, leading to erosion and slower recovery Worth keeping that in mind..
-
Keep a safe distance from wildlife. Animals such as caribou, lemmings, and migratory birds rely on the subtle vegetation for food and shelter. Sudden approach or loud noises can cause them to flee, disrupting feeding patterns and exposing them to predators Small thing, real impact. Nothing fancy..
-
Use designated campsites only. Setting up camp outside of established areas can introduce soil compaction and introduce non‑native plants through contaminated gear. Stick to designated sites, and when you leave, pack out all waste to leave no trace Turns out it matters..
-
Avoid introducing foreign materials. Even something as seemingly harmless as a small piece of rope or a plastic bag can persist in the tundra for decades, harming both flora and fauna. Carry out everything you bring in.
-
Respect local knowledge. Indigenous communities have lived in the tundra for generations and possess valuable insights into sustainable practices. When possible, consult with local guides or rangers for the best practices specific to the area you’re visiting.
